How is veterinary practice-ownership shifting?
Mark Ziller, co-founder and CEO of Innovetive Petcare, an Austin, Texas-based firm that owns and operates over 75 animal hospitals throughout 16 states, tells FOX Enterprise that there was an accelerating pattern of consolidation of unbiased veterinary practices by regional or nationwide firms.
“Comparable developments have occurred amongst dentists and (human) pressing care practices,” Ziller mentioned. “This pattern isn’t occurring as a result of unbiased veterinarians are dealing with specific challenges out there however slightly as a result of operating any small enterprise is troublesome and bigger firms have entry to extra assets that aren’t reasonably priced for many small companies.”

What are the benefits to vets?
In line with Ziller, veterinarians will select to associate with, or promote to, a bigger group like Innovetive Petcare for various causes.
“Some search an exit technique permitting them to retire whereas guaranteeing that the legacy of their observe is maintained, their shoppers proceed to get glorious service, and their employees is taken care of shifting ahead,” he mentioned.
Others associate with a bigger group that may deal with the enterprise and administrative work, permitting them to focus their time and vitality on training veterinary drugs, he says. For example, Ziller says Innovetive Petcare offers practices with a whole vary of providers to assist its practices thrive of their native markets– providers resembling advertising, HR, recruiting, buying and vendor negotiation.

Why are unbiased veterinarians dealing with a difficult time out there?
Dr. Elliott Garber, vp of strategic partnerships at Intuition Science, is a veterinarian, creator and Military officer in Charlottesville, Virginia. Garber mentioned the largest challenges for all veterinary practices proper now are in hiring and retaining veterinary workforce members.
“Human hospitals weren’t the one well being practices largely impacted by COVID– we noticed an ideal storm in 2020 result in file caseloads and overwhelming demand for veterinary providers throughout the nation, which has contributed partly to the ‘nice veterinary scarcity’ for the previous couple of years,” reported Garber.
He mentioned this scarcity extends from veterinarians to different skilled veterinary technicians, observe managers and entrance desk employees.
“Unbiased vets have been at an obstacle right here as it may be troublesome for them to compete on hiring, with the beneficiant signing bonuses and profit packages now supplied by lots of the company teams,” Garber added.

How do solo veterinary observe house owners fare on this market?
Dr. Sehaj Grewal, an unbiased veterinarian who owns and operates The Melrose Vet in Los Angeles mentioned there’s a huge problem for small animal hospital house owners as a result of shortage of vets to fill within the void.
“Each observe is struggling together with myself and there are a number of recruiting companies and vets charging exorbitant quantities of charges to recruit one single vet,” Grewal advised FOX Enterprise.
However, he mentioned old-school vets can nonetheless present that customized and family-oriented strategy to the pets and the shoppers.
“I believe extra pet house owners want smaller non-corporate practices as a result of they’re able to construct belief and loyalty with that observe, physician and the employees,” he defined, however acknowledged there are challenges.
“The issue typically is a variety of these smaller practices are short-staffed and burnt out as a result of excessive calls for so typically that may have an effect on the service.”
